Explain how the destruction of forests affects atmospheric levels of carbon.

Respuesta :

ashley567483 ashley567483
  • 04-01-2021
Trees capture carbon from the air and store it in them, so when people burn or cut down forest these trees release the carbon they stored. Deforestation will cause carbon levels to rise in the atmosphere
